Our production environment is as follows:
J2EEServerA with Instance1 and Instance2
J2EEServerB with Instance1 and Instance2
We just deployed a webdynpro application to production, Instance1 always finds the webdypro application, HOWEVER Instance2 on both servers does not find the webdynpro application and it errors out.

Hello KF,
Apply the following note 976913.
If the solution doesnt work, instead of deleting the bin file, delete/rename the whole application folder. Restart the instance and the bootstrap will download the application files from the database. Check if the application is in running state and start it if it is not.
